What meats do you offer?

We specialize in traditional Texas BBQ, including brisket, pork ribs, sausage, and turkey daily. We also have rotating specials posted on our Facebbok page. All our meats are smoked low and slow over Texas post oak.

Why do you not have plates?

We model ourselves after the best BBQ places in Central Texas! Our heritage comes from Kreuz Market and their origins as a grocery store where the meat was wrapped in paper for you to take with you. It also makes an amazing communal dining experience.

What makes your BBQ authentic Texas-style?

We follow traditional Central Texas BBQ methods, smoking our meats with post oak wood and using simple seasonings to let the quality of the meat shine through. We do have sauce available.
